## Limits and Quotas: Profile Store Sharding

The Tansybrook user-profile store is sharded by a hash of the account key across a fixed ring. Each shard enforces hard caps on row size, per-account write rate, and fan-out reads, so reviewers should reject changes that assume unbounded batch sizes. Resharding is manual and requires sign-off from the storage rotation. Exceeding a quota returns a retryable error with a backoff hint rather than dropping the write. The current shard-level limits are as follows.

tuning table, yahap-hahip:
BUDGETS = {
    "praiel": 88,
    "quenox": 61,
    "nordor": 332,
    "gorix": 835,
    "ruswyn": 186,
}

Handover — GridSmith crossword service

Hi, you're on call for GridSmith this week, so here's the gist. The generator fills 15x15 grids fine, but themed puzzles with long spanners can spike solver time; the watchdog kills runs over the cap and retries with a looser word list. Don't restart mid-fill — you'll orphan the grid lock. Everything else is boring. The service is currently deployed with these configuration values:

service settings:
[istael]
team = gilath
access_code = ac_468cdf
owner = casdor.gilox
host = istael.kelviforge.internal
port = 5432
peer = quenwyn.braskworks.corp
salt = 6678df32
pin = 7400

Handover note — for Marisol, warehouse shift lead

The Bramfield yard still has no working printer, so this month's payslips for the night crew were printed here at Oxton and sealed individually in opaque envelopes, then bundled into one tamper-evident pouch. Please keep the pouch in the locked cage, not on the open shelf, until collection. The courier from Lintwood Sameday is booked for Thursday between 10:00 and 12:00 and will ask for the pouch by bundle reference. The exact hand-over instruction is given directly below this note.

handover note for yagep-tagef: the fenok sorwyn courier leaves the fraok sileth sorax ledger at gate 2873 under passcode 476683